3 MOST effective ways of keeping in touch with your clients
Chances are, if you check your mail on any given day, you will always find circulars from local supermarkets and department stores. Oddly enough, many service providers do not make an effort to create sales offerings, let alone make some form of tangible contact with their customers.
At the very least, if you were able to get any given customer to make a follow up appointment, you should use the time before that date to make contact.
Today, there are 3 easy ways to achieve this goal.
For the most part, you will find that most people rely on cell phones far more than land lines. If you do not want to disturb them during the day, you can simply send a text message reminding them of their appointment. This is also sure to be appreciated by anyone that does not have an unlimited minutes subscription plan. At the very least, if they read the message, you will have achieved your goal.
It is fair to say that email is one of the best ways to remind people of appointments. Aside from being cheaper for your customers to receive, an email can make a good prompt to mark the date in a computerized calendar. As an added bonus, if the customer needs to change the appointment date, they may find it easier to respond to the email rather than remember to call the office at a better point in time.
Today, many service providers still rely on phone calls to contact customers. If you can get past the answering machine, then you will have an excellent opportunity to remind them of their appointments as well as discuss anything else that might be of importance. In fact, if you have customers that aren't scheduled to visit, you can easily use these calls to encourage them to visit you for one reason or another.
